Abstract
The temperature dependence of magnetic hysteresis of RCox:Co (R=Pr and Sm) nanocomposite films is reported. These films are prepared by dc and rf sput tering and subsequent thermal processing. It is found that the squareness o f the hysteresis loops deteriorates with decreasing temperature. This is at tributed to the enhanced magnetic anisotropy of the hard phases at low temp eratures. The analysis of the magnetic reversal process shows that the anis otropy enhancement leads to a transition from cooperated to independent beh avior. This analysis agrees well with the experimental results. (C) 2000 Am erican Institute of Physics. [S0021-8979(00)24708-7].
